dc.descriptionThe amount of papers in the literature describing reactions catalyzedby enzymes and microorganisms as a method for obtaining enantiomericallypure compounds is increasing considerably. The usefulness of these biocatalystsin organic chemistry is now well documented and has greatly increased inthe last decade. This review describes the most relevant recent papers on the subject and also some very successful applications of the enzymesand microorganisms as biocatalysts in synthetic organic chemistry from the 1996 literature up till now
